Faxless Payday Advances On Your Terms!
By Sam Curtis
Many Americans treat the faxless payday advance as a norm. But, not so long ago faxing your bank or finance company was the only form of applying and receiving some 'emergency money'. All you need now is a valid credit card to access the funds. And you don't even have to go to your bank or financial institution. Your cash advance can be obtained through one of many ATM terminals, or using the online banking. Of course, be prepare for the adequate banking fees

Among many different kinds, the faxless payday advance is designed for short-term, emergency purposes, and thus typically carries fees aside from advanced charges including an upfront fee of 2 to 4% of the advanced amount.

There is no interest free period for the faxless payday advances, with fees higher than for other credit card transactions, which means interest charges start from the day of the availing until the advance is paid back. The reason for the high charges and additional fees is that the cash advance facility carries a higher risk than normal purchases because there is a higher chance of default and delinquency.

No matter how the economists and financial counselors are trying to discourage Americans from using the faxless payday advances, or any emergency credit facilities for that matter, the number of people using this form of money sourcing is growing very fast. Suffice to say that between 2000 and 2005, the number of payday advance providers have risen 145%. Yes, the business of short term credit is booming. And who are the customers? Mainly those, who have their credit file negatively affected by earlier defaults and bankruptcies. Whether they like it or not, payday lenders advancing credit with annual interest rates often reaching 1000%, are their only hope.

Top cash advance businesses in the US include: Advance America, Check Into Cash and Check N' Go, among others. Not surprisingly, their rate of growth is huge, as demonstrated by the fact that about 10 million Americans took a cask advance money just before Christmas 2005. All these transactions were made offline. Yes, there's a climate for expansion for cash advance services; faxless and all the others.

Payday cash advance

business owners defend the benefits of the facility, claiming that it provides those who desperately need funds an alternative to loan sharks. Many banks, while declining to actually handle cash loan advances, agree to underwrite payday loan businesses, therefore participating in profit sharing while avoiding the responsibility for how it was earned.

The US Military enjoys a special faxless payday advance system. The idea is, to help its serving members in time of need, with easily obtainable cash. Their families are entitled too, to apply and enjoy these benefits. As the interest rates charged are significantly below those of the mainstream lenders, it's a very attractive money saving solution. The only requirement is for the member to be on active military duties.

Another specialized faxless cash advance is the Pre-Lawsuit Settlement Advance. This is a cash advance facility that is available to complainants to a personal injury court case that will potentially result in a large monetary settlement or award for damages. In many cases, especially if it is a long drawn-out case, the petitioner will find the mounting costs of litigation will necessitate a cash advance to bridge the gap until the result of the lawsuit.

This kind of faxless cash advances is the domain of specialized finance companies. Their expertise in a risk assessment guarantees that their profits are achieved. That's why they won't advance any funds for causes that have rather doubtful outcome. In case they lose, you keep the money. If you win, the repayment is instant, with a loading of between 10-15%. A handy markup, not uncommon for this form of financial services.
